Anthony Stinson admitted his guilt on the day he was due to stand trial
Anthony Stinson, 31, appeared flanked by security guards at Preston Crown Court to enter his plea.
Stinson was arrested a short time later and denied murder. He maintained his innocence until the first day of his trial . The court heard Stinson had intended to put forward a defence on mental health grounds but now admits he killed Charlotte, who was "loved by many."
